Discover how to combine data in a privacy-friendly way.
One innovative solution for generating the functionality of a shared database without having to reveal the data is Secure Multi-Party Computation (MPC). MPC is a ‘toolbox’ of cryptographic techniques that allows several different parties to jointly compute data, just as if they have a shared database. Cryptographic techniques are used to protect the data, so it can be analysed in a way that prevents the parties involved from ever being able to view other people’s data. The participating parties determine who is allowed to view the outcome of the computation.

For many years, theoretical research into the MPC technique, in particular, was restricted to the academic world. Its implementation in everyday practice lagged behind. We have noted that progress in this field has gained momentum in recent years, while the protocols are becoming ever faster – such that they can actually be used in practice. Accordingly, we feel it is up to us to take the next step, in the form of applications for everyday practice. Our partners include the Centrum Wiskunde & Informatica (CWI; the National Research Institute for Mathematics and Computer Science). Together, we are working on tangible MPC applications for the financial, medical, and public sectors. MPC is suitable for all kinds of sectors – wherever data is available and the parties involved can add value by sharing their data.
